A demo of an unreleased port of Fuzzball for the Commodore 64.

Notes

  • Was to be published by System 3.
    • Programming: Miles Barry
      Graphics: Robin Levy, Jed Adams
      Sound: Jeroen Tel
  • Originally published via the PowerPack cassette tape bundled with Issue 24 of Commodore Format, with the data from this demo being extracted from it.
